Wordle has taken the world by storm, and for good reason. It's a deceptively simple game that can be incredibly addictive. But don't worry if you're struggling to get those green squares! With a few tips, you can be solving Wordle puzzles like a pro in minutes.
First things first, start with a strong starting word. A good opening word contains a mix of common vowels and consonants. "AUDIO" is a popular choice because it hits a lot of frequently used letters.
Next, pay close attention to the clues you get after each guess. Green squares mean a letter is in the correct spot, yellow squares mean a letter is in the word but in the wrong spot, website and gray squares mean a letter isn't in the word at all.
Use this information to narrow down your choices for the next guess. Try to include letters that are showing up as yellow or green, and avoid repeating letters that are gray.
